Federer Vs Nadal Vs Djokovic: Big Three in Tennis Who Is The Best Of All Time?

Federer Vs Nadal Vs Djokovic: Federer, Djokovic, and Nadal are the best tennis players of our time. Even people who don’t follow tennis know their names. Similarly, in football, there’s a debate about who’s better, Cristiano Ronaldo or Lionel Messi. As a football fan, it was thrilling to see these two amazing players at the same time, and they made the sport very exciting.

[ays_poll id=96]

Federer Vs Nadal Vs Djokovic:

Tennis is lucky to have three amazing players – Federer, Djokovic, and Nadal. These three players often dominated major tennis tournaments and brought joy to neutral spectators. But, Many people still wonder who’s the best of the three.

In this article, we’ll compare these tennis legends and ask you to share your opinion on who’s the greatest of all time. Each player has their unique style and strengths, and we’ll explore their achievements to help you to decide. So, be sure to share your thoughts in the comments!

Roger Federer:

Federer is widely regarded as one of the most technically gifted and elegant players in tennis history. He held the record for the 3rd most Grand Slam titles (20) until 2021 when Djokovic surpassed him.

Federer has won Wimbledon a record 8 times, and he has spent a record 310 weeks as the world No. 1. His smooth playing style and versatility on all surfaces have earned him a devoted following.

He has an extraordinary career and has achieved almost every major title in tennis.

Federer began his professional journey in 1998 and won his first junior title at Wimbledon. The following year, he became one of the youngest players to enter the top 100 rankings.

In 2003, at the age of 21, Federer claimed his first Grand Slam title at Wimbledon by defeating Mark Philippoussis in three sets. This victory propelled him to third place in the world rankings.

His most successful years were between 2004 and 2005, during which he won a total of 22 titles, including 5 Grand Slam titles. In early 2004, he achieved the top spot in the world rankings at the age of only 22.

Federer held the number-one ranking for an impressive 237 consecutive weeks.

In head-to-head comparisons with his closest competitors, Federer has a slightly lower win rate. He has lost 24 out of 40 matches against Nadal and 27 out of 50 matches against Djokovic.

Novak Djokovic:

The 36-year-old Serbian tennis player, Novak Djokovic, has an impressive career filled with records and titles. He has established himself as one of the most dominant players of the modern era. He has won 24 Grand Slam titles, the most in history.

Djokovic has achieved the career Grand Slam by winning all four major tournaments at least once. He has also held the year-end world No. 1 ranking a record-tying six times, alongside Pete Sampras. His incredible consistency and mental strength make him a formidable opponent.

He is currently considered the most successful tennis player in the world and continues to add to his collection of titles. He is on the brink of becoming the sole record holder for Grand Slam titles.

Djokovic started achieving success in 2006, winning tournaments in Metz and Amersfoort on the ATP tours. These victories propelled him into the top 20 rankings at the young age of 19.

In 2008, Djokovic won his first Grand Slam title at the Australian Open, defeating Jo-Wilfried Tsonga in the final. From then on, he consistently ranked among the top 3 players in the world.

In July 2011, Djokovic reached the number 1 ranking for the first time. He achieved this feat through ten final victories in eleven appearances, including wins at the Australian Open, Wimbledon, and the US Open.

Djokovic’s encounter with Rafael Nadal in the 2012 Australian Open final is legendary, lasting for an astonishing 5 hours and 53 minutes, making it the longest Grand Slam final in history. Djokovic emerged as the winner in the fifth set with a score of 7-5.

Novak Djokovic won his 21st Grand Slam title at the 2021 Australian Open. He defeated Daniil Medvedev in the final, 7–5, 6–2, 6–2. This was Djokovic’s 9th Australian Open title, which is the most by any male player in history.

But Djokovic won the US Open in 2023, and now he has 24 Grand Slam titles.

Rafael Nadal:

Rafael Nadal is a tennis superstar known for his amazing skills on clay courts. He has won the French Open a record 14 times, the most wins by any player in a single Grand Slam tournament.

Nadal’s success on clay courts is unmatched, earning him the nickname “King of Clay.” His powerful forehand and intense playing style make him a formidable opponent.

He is widely regarded as one of the most successful tennis players in the world. He started his tennis career at the young age of 15, with the strong support of his uncle, Toni Nadal.

Nadal won his first Grand Slam tournament, the French Open, in 2005, and continued his winning streak there until 2008. He also achieved success at Wimbledon in 2008, after narrowly missing out on the title in the previous two years against Roger Federer.

He holds the record for the most French Open titles, with an impressive 14 victories. This has earned him the title of the “best clay court player in history” or the “clay court king.” Nadal achieved an incredible winning streak of 81 consecutive matches on clay courts from 2005 to 2007.

Since his first ATP tournament win in 2004, Nadal has consistently won at least one tournament every year for 16 consecutive years. This surpasses his rival Roger Federer’s record of 15 consecutive years.

From 2005 to 2014, Nadal won at least one Grand Slam tournament for a remarkable ten years, a feat unmatched by any other tennis player.

Unfortunately, Nadal has faced many injuries throughout his career, which have affected his performance. In 2021, he had to end his season early due to a persistent foot injury, which has been a challenge for him.

Rafael Nadal won his 22nd Grand Slam title at the 2022 French Open. He defeated Casper Ruud in the final, 6–3, 6–3, 6–0. This was Nadal’s 14th French Open title, which is the most by any male player in history.

Nadal is considered by many to be the greatest tennis player of all time. He has won 22 Grand Slam titles, 14 French Open titles, and 4 Australian Open titles. He is also a 2-time Olympic gold medalist.

Federer Vs Nadal Vs Djokovic Head-To-Head Matchups

The head-to-head matchups between Roger Federer, Rafael Nadal, and Novak Djokovic are some of the most closely contested in tennis history. The all-time records are as follows:

Player Djokovic  Nadal  Federer Win % Finals Win %
Djokovic   30–29 27–23 57–52 (52.3%) 28–19 (59.6%)
Nadal 29–30   24–16 53–46 (53.5%) 27–25 (51.9%)
Federer 23–27 16–24   39–51 (43.3%) 16–27 (37.2%)
Source: Wikipedia

Federer Vs Nadal Vs Djokovic ATP Masters Titles

Here is a comparison of the ATP Masters 1000 titles won by Roger Federer, Rafael Nadal, and Novak Djokovic:

Tournament Djokovic Nadal Federer
Indian Wells Masters 5 3 5
Miami Open 6 0 4
Monte-Carlo Masters 2 11
Madrid Open 3 5 3
German Open 1 4
Italian Open 6 10
Canadian Open 4 5 2
Cincinnati Masters 3 1 7
Shanghai Masters 4 0 2
Paris Masters 7 0 1
Total 40 36 28

[ninja_charts id=”26″]

Djokovic has won most ATP Masters 1000 titles. It will be interesting to see who can break this record in the future.

Federer has won the most ATP Masters 1000 titles at Indian Wells, Cincinnati, and Miami. Nadal has won the most ATP Masters 1000 titles at Monte Carlo and Rome. Djokovic has won the most ATP Masters 1000 titles in Miami, Rome, and Paris.

Federer Vs Nadal Vs Djokovic Results By Court Surface

Here is a comparison of the results between Roger Federer, Rafael Nadal, and Novak Djokovic by court surface:

Player Hard Clay Grass
Matches W L % Matches W L % Matches W L %
Federer 58 29 29 50% 24 6 18 25% 8 4 4 50%
Nadal 47 16 31 34% 44 34 10 77% 8 3 5 38%
Djokovic 65 40 25 62% 36 12 24 33% 8 5 3 63%
Total 85 52 12
Source: Wikipedia

Djokovic has the most wins on hard courts, and grass courts while Nadal has the most wins on clay courts.

Overall Major Record Comparison Federer Vs Nadal Vs Djokovic

Here is a comparison of the overall major records of Roger Federer, Rafael Nadal, and Novak Djokovic:

Major Record  Djokovic  Nadal  Federer
Grand Slam 24 22 20
ATP Finals 6 6
ATP Masters 40 (9/9) 36 (7/9) 28 (7/9)
Olympics 1
Weeks as No. 1 387 209 310
Year-End No. 1 07 05 05
Big Titles 66 59 54
Overall Titles 98 92 103
Top 10 Victories 257 186 224
Head to Head 27–23 (F), 30–29 (N) 29–30 (D), 24–16 (F) 23–27 (D), 16–24 (N)
Source: Wikipedia

[ninja_charts id=”28″]

All three players are incredibly successful, with Nadal and Djokovic leading the way in terms of grand slam titles. Djokovic is the most successful player in terms of finals reached.

Federer Vs Nadal Vs Djokovic National and International Representation

  Djokovic Nadal Federer
Olympic Games 16–10 16–4 20–7
Davis Cup 44–16 37–5 52–18
Hopman Cup 20–8 27–9
Laver Cup 2–3 3–4 8–4
ATP Cup 11–1 6–2
United Cup 3–1 0–2
Overall 96–39 62–17 107–38
Win % 71.1% 78.5% 73.8%
Years 2004–2024 2004–2023 1999–2022
Titles 3 8 8
Source: Wikipedia

Olympic Medal Record Federer Vs Nadal Vs Djokovic

Roger Federer, Rafael Nadal, and Novak Djokovic have achieved great things in their careers. They have proudly represented their countries in top-level competitions.

Big Three Prize Money
 Novak Djokovic Bronze Medal – 2008 Beijing Singles
 Rafael Nadal Gold Medal – 2008 Beijing Singles
Gold Medal – 2016 Rio De Janeiro Doubles
 Roger Federer Gold Medal – 2008 Beijing Doubles
Silver Medal – 2012 London Singles

Federer has competed for Switzerland in both the Olympics and the Davis Cup. He had a remarkable achievement in 2008 during the Beijing Olympics when he won a gold medal in doubles, And a Silver Medal in the 2012 London Olympics Singles.

Nadal has also made his mark in the Olympics, winning two gold medals. In 2008, at the Beijing Olympics, he triumphed in the singles category, showcasing his exceptional skills. Then, in 2016 at the Rio De Janeiro Olympics, he teamed up with another player to secure a gold medal in doubles.

Similarly, Djokovic has proudly represented Serbia in the Olympics. In 2008, during the Beijing Olympics, he earned a Bronze Medal for his outstanding performance.

These three incredible athletes have left a lasting impact on the world of tennis and have achieved remarkable feats throughout their careers.

Career Prize Money Federer Vs Nadal Vs Djokovic

Here is a comparison of the career prize money of Roger Federer, Rafael Nadal, and Novak Djokovic:

Big Three Prize Money
 Novak Djokovic $181,599,018
 Rafael Nadal $134,640,719
 Roger Federer $130,594,339

[ninja_charts id=”27″]

Novak Djokovic has earned the most career prize money of any tennis player in history. He is followed by Rafael Nadal and Roger Federer.


Determining the best among the “big three” is a difficult question to answer. Each of these players has set records that are unlikely to be surpassed.

Djokovic’s potential 24 Grand Slam wins Nadal’s 14 French Open victories, and Federer’s 237 consecutive weeks as the world number 1 are all remarkable achievements. Instead of arguing over who is the best, fans should simply appreciate the privilege of witnessing three exceptional tennis players of this caliber competing at the same time.

2 thoughts on “Federer Vs Nadal Vs Djokovic: Big Three in Tennis Who Is The Best Of All Time?”

  1. It says here that Federer holds record for most weeks spent at first place, which is definetly wrong, since Djokovic holds that recrod. He has been first for 400+weeks

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top